Job Description

Oncology Clinic RN...

Shift Time: 7:30a-6:30p; 4x10s...

Weekend Requirements: No weekends or holidays...

Years of experience required: 1 year of outpatient oncology experience is required...

Certifications Required: BLS...

Patient/Skill Requirements: Oncology exp is required. Ambulatory care is preferred?

Will clinicians float? Will float among clinics. Nurses are partnered with a specific tumor group that sees patients for exams on specific days of the week?

Charting System: EPIC...

Are First-time travelers accepted? Yes...

Scrub color: Business casual, scrubs are okay?

    About New Brunswick, NJ

    As a Travel Oncology Nurse in New Brunswick, NJ here's what you should know:
    Cost of Living
    • Slightly higher than the national average, with housing costs being the primary contributor.
    • Wages generally match the higher cost of living.
    Weather
    • Summer average highs of 85°F and lows of 65°F.
    • Winter average highs of 40°F and lows of 25°F.
    Furnished Housing
    • Short term rentals are available but may require some searching.
    • Many furnished apartment complexes cater to short term renters.
    Transportation
    • Car friendliness is moderate, with traffic congestion during peak hours.
    • Public transportation options include buses and trains for commuting within and outside the city.
    Demographics
    • Diverse population with a mix of age ranges.
    • Common health issues include diabetes, heart disease, and asthma.
    • New Brunswick has a large population of travel nurses due to the presence of major medical centers.
    Things to Do
    • Abundance of restaurants offering diverse cuisines.
    • Rich art and music scene with theaters and live music venues.
    • Sports enthusiasts can enjoy college games and local recreational activities.
    • Nearby outdoor activities include parks and nature reserves for hiking and relaxation.
